| A | B |
| savanna | a grassy plain with scattered trees |
| transition zone | a region or climate that shares characteristics of two or more areas that surround it, such as the Sahel in Africa |
| cacao | a small tree on which beans used to make chocolate grow |
| bauxite | the most important aluminum ore |
| copper belt | a major copper mining region |
| cobalt | a mineral used to make metals harder |
| mansa | ruler |
| middle passage | the route along which enslaved people were shipped across the Atlantic from Africa to the Americas |
| animism | a religious belief that natural objects or physical features have spirits |
| kinship | relationship among people of the same ancestors |
| griot | a West African storyteller who passes on the oral history of a group of people |
| folktale | a traditional story that often teaches a lesson |
